EVPI
Expected Value of Perfect Information, a concept in decision theory that quantifies how much a decision maker would be willing to pay for information that would lead to a perfectly informed decision.
Decision Tree
A graphical representation of choices and their potential outcomes, including chance event outcomes, resource costs, and utility.
